Skyscanner India has made Team India’s popular T20 captain Suryakumar Yadav (SKY) as its first celebrity endorser in India.
The landmark deal is a significant one for the company as it sees India as one of its fastest emerging markets globally.
Skyscanner’s decision to work with one of India’s most renowned cricketers comes just ahead of the upcoming Asia Cup T20 series, which sees India as one of the favourites to triumph.
Following the deal, Vipin Grover, India Growth & Marketing Lead, Skyscanner, stated, “This is finally happening – SKY with Skyscanner! Undoubtedly one of the key highlights of the career: onboarding SKY as the very first brand ambassador for Skyscanner India. India is set to become one of the fastest growing markets for Skyscanner and we have exciting plans ahead. An extraordinary collaborative effort, so proud we could make this happen in our very first year.”
Suryakumar Yadav, Skyscanner Brand Ambassador, who is represented by RISE Worldwide, added, “Travel has always been something that excites me as much as cricket- whether it is exploring new places during tours or discovering hidden gems on break. Partnering with Skyscanner feels natural because it’s about making travel simple, smart, and full of possibilities. I’m looking forward to inspiring more fans to combine their love for cricket with the joy of discovering the world.”
With a growing middle class and tech-savvy, mobile-first demographic in India, Skyscanner believes the partnership with the 34-year-old ace batsman will boost brand awareness and customer acquisition across the nation.
This collaboration is believed to extend beyond a typical endorsement, and begins with an exciting contest on Skyscanner India and SKY’s social media pages, encouraging participants to create a highly customised travel plan for SKY using Skyscanner’s features.
Users may also share their ultimate vacation plans, including underrated spots, hidden gems, and real local experiences. The best ten entries will be awarded with a unique meet-and-greet with SKY, allowing the community to connect with a celebrity.
According to ASN data, the Hotel & Hospitality/Pureplay Online category is forecasted to invest almost US$82.6m in Q325, a 28.7% hike from the usual average quarterly sponsorship investment of almost US$64.2m since Q422. The figure is also a significant uplift from the muted first half of 2025 which only saw a collective investment of nearly US$55.8m. Inevitably, China (80.8%) and India (19.2%) are the main markets for investment.
